New windows can transform the look of your house and improve energy efficiency. Windows are also an excellent investment to improve the value of your home. It is important to look at quotes and the products offered by various window companies.
Prices for windows will vary based on the size, the material, and style. Upvc is the most sought-after choice in the UK. They are available in triple or double-glazing that can cut down on drafts while lowering your energy bills.
uPVC windows
One of the biggest elements in the cost of replacing windows is the material that the frames are made from. Different materials can be used to make windows, and each comes with its own advantages and drawbacks. uPVC is among the most popular options available. It is tough and requires little maintenance and has excellent heat retention properties. It can be colored to match your existing property's color. It is crucial to locate a company that specialises in uPVC windows to ensure you get the most value for money.
uPVC is also relatively affordable to put up. The cost of a uPVC frame is less than half the price of a frame made of aluminum. However, you should compare prices between various companies before making a decision.
When choosing a uPVC supplier, choose an organization that focuses on customer service and performance. Integra uPVC windows are made by using automated manufacturing techniques to keep the price down. They offer a wide range of colors and fitters wood grain timber-look finishes.
Aluminium frames
When replacing windows, it is essential to ensure that they are made from top-quality materials and properly installed. To ensure this, you need to obtain quotes from a number of different installers and compare their rates. Avoid companies who use hard-sell tactics and quote extremely low prices for installation. This is a red-flag and could be an indication of poor quality services and products.
When comparing aluminium frames be sure to choose ones with a non-maintenance plastic coating bonded to the metal. This coating can be tinted or painted in various colors and will look consistent for a long time. This is essential if there are several windows that need to be matched.
Aluminium is a good material for windows due to it being stronger and more durable than uPVC and requires less maintenance. It is recyclable, meaning it has a smaller carbon footprint than other windows. Moreover, it has a thermal break to prevent loss of heat and has smaller cross-sections than timber or uPVC.
